excel中怎么选择奇数行

excel中怎么选择奇数行

在Excel中选择奇数行的方法有多种,如使用筛选功能、条件格式、辅助列或者VBA代码等。这些方法都能帮助您高效地选择奇数行。下面将详细介绍其中一种方法,即通过使用辅助列的方法进行选择:

要选择Excel中的奇数行,您可以通过添加辅助列并使用公式来标记奇数行,然后进行筛选和选择。这种方法简单易行,非常适合不熟悉VBA代码的用户。具体步骤如下:

一、使用辅助列标记奇数行

在Excel中,您可以通过添加一个辅助列来标记奇数行,然后使用筛选功能来选择这些行。

  1. 创建辅助列:在您的数据表旁边插入一个新的列。例如,如果您的数据在A列到D列之间,您可以在E列插入一个新的辅助列。
  2. 输入公式:在辅助列的第一个单元格中(假设是E1),输入以下公式:
    =IF(MOD(ROW(), 2) = 1, "奇数行", "偶数行")

    这个公式使用MOD函数来检查行号是否为奇数。如果行号除以2的余数为1,则表示该行是奇数行。

  3. 填充公式:将公式向下拖动,填充到辅助列的所有单元格。
  4. 筛选奇数行:选择辅助列顶部的筛选箭头,选择“奇数行”进行筛选。这样就能选择所有奇数行。

二、使用条件格式标记奇数行

条件格式允许您通过特定条件来格式化单元格,从而更容易识别奇数行。

  1. 选择数据范围:选择您要标记的整个数据范围。
  2. 应用条件格式:在Excel菜单中,点击“开始”选项卡,然后点击“条件格式”->“新建规则”。
  3. 设置条件:在“选择规则类型”中,选择“使用公式确定要设置格式的单元格”。在公式框中输入:
    =MOD(ROW(), 2) = 1

  4. 设置格式:点击“格式”按钮,设置您喜欢的格式(如背景颜色),然后点击“确定”。

三、使用VBA代码选择奇数行

对于高级用户,可以使用VBA代码快速选择奇数行。

  1. 打开VBA编辑器:按Alt + F11打开VBA编辑器。
  2. 插入模块:在VBA编辑器中,点击“插入”->“模块”。
  3. 输入代码:在模块中输入以下代码:
    Sub SelectOddRows()

    Dim ws As Worksheet

    Set ws = ActiveSheet

    Dim lastRow As Long

    lastRow = ws.Cells(ws.Rows.Count, "A").End(xlUp).Row

    Dim i As Long

    For i = 1 To lastRow Step 2

    ws.Rows(i).Select (False)

    Next i

    End Sub

  4. 运行代码:关闭VBA编辑器,返回Excel,按Alt + F8,选择SelectOddRows,然后点击“运行”。

四、使用筛选功能选择奇数行

Excel的筛选功能可以帮助您快速选择奇数行。

  1. 添加辅助列:如前文所述,添加一个辅助列,并使用公式标记奇数行。
  2. 应用筛选:选择数据范围,点击“数据”选项卡,然后点击“筛选”按钮。
  3. 筛选奇数行:在辅助列的筛选下拉菜单中,选择“奇数行”。

五、使用Power Query选择奇数行

Power Query是Excel的一个强大工具,适用于处理大数据集。

  1. 加载数据到Power Query:选择您的数据范围,点击“数据”选项卡,然后点击“从表/范围”。
  2. 添加索引列:在Power Query编辑器中,点击“添加列”->“索引列”->“从1开始”。
  3. 筛选奇数行:在新添加的索引列中,点击筛选箭头,选择“奇数”。
  4. 加载数据到Excel:点击“关闭并加载”将数据返回到Excel。

六、总结

无论您选择哪种方法,Excel都提供了多种工具来帮助您选择奇数行。每种方法都有其优点和适用场景,根据您的具体需求选择最适合的方法可以大大提高您的工作效率。

相关问答FAQs:

1. 如何在Excel中选择奇数行?

在Excel中选择奇数行非常简单。您可以按照以下步骤进行操作:

  1. 首先,选择您想要选择奇数行的数据区域。
  2. 然后,点击Excel顶部菜单栏中的"开始"选项卡。
  3. 在"编辑"组中,找到"查找和选择"选项,并点击下拉菜单中的"前后奇偶行"。
  4. 在弹出的对话框中,选择"选择奇数行"选项。
  5. 最后,点击"确定"按钮,Excel将选择所有奇数行。

2. 我如何在Excel中只显示奇数行?

如果您只想在Excel中显示奇数行,可以按照以下步骤操作:

  1. 首先,选择您想要只显示奇数行的数据区域。
  2. 然后,点击Excel顶部菜单栏中的"开始"选项卡。
  3. 在"样式"组中,找到"格式"选项,并点击下拉菜单中的"条件格式"。
  4. 在弹出的对话框中,选择"新建规则"选项。
  5. 在"新建格式规则"对话框中,选择"使用公式确定要应用此格式的单元格"选项。
  6. 在"格式值"框中输入公式"=MOD(ROW(), 2)=1",然后点击"确定"按钮。
  7. Excel将根据该公式只显示奇数行。

3. 如何在Excel中对奇数行进行特殊格式设置?

如果您想在Excel中对奇数行进行特殊格式设置,可以按照以下步骤操作:

  1. 首先,选择您想要对奇数行进行特殊格式设置的数据区域。
  2. 然后,点击Excel顶部菜单栏中的"开始"选项卡。
  3. 在"样式"组中,找到"格式"选项,并点击下拉菜单中的"条件格式"。
  4. 在弹出的对话框中,选择"新建规则"选项。
  5. 在"新建格式规则"对话框中,选择"使用公式确定要应用此格式的单元格"选项。
  6. 在"格式值"框中输入公式"=MOD(ROW(), 2)=1"。
  7. 然后,点击"格式"按钮,选择您想要应用的特殊格式,例如背景颜色、字体颜色等。
  8. 最后,点击"确定"按钮,Excel将根据该公式对奇数行进行特殊格式设置。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4371477

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部